Transaction d642aa0c59150523c79ec0191251f5808411b9e459215acd24dd9f5c4e153264

1 Input
2 Outputs
  • d642aa0c59150523c79ec0191251f5808411b9e459215acd24dd9f5c4e153264:0
  • value  5860335
    address  32uUD1A14xAy3NCa6ArQ4rsDuX98rWjBBo
  • d642aa0c59150523c79ec0191251f5808411b9e459215acd24dd9f5c4e153264:1
  • value  51872963
    address  38gdpPD8wvDrTeksGnkXnkqzbNtsfrvRRs